Notes | Mixed site within the urban area which is currently occupied by office units and 2 bungalows, with the remainder being taken up for car parking. Once the existing buildings are cleared there should be no impediment to delivery of an urban infill scheme. There is known interest in taking forward a scheme for the site, potentially providing extra-care facilities and/or affordable homes. A redevelopment proposal will involve demolition of 2 existing dwellings but, once the new-build element is complete, an overall net gain will result. Recently confirmed that the site is available and work is progressing on proposals for a future housing scheme. Currently considered developable later in the plan period. The site is identified as a preferred allocation in the draft Local Plan (submitted May 2019). | Facts |
